Key Components of a Robust Privacy Policy for Online Slots / Games

Feature Description & Industry Insights
Transparent Data Collection Platforms must clearly state what personal information is collected (e.g., identity, payment details, IP addresses), with strict policies to minimize data collection to what is necessary for gameplay and security.
Player Consent & Control Informed consent mechanisms, allowing players to opt-in or opt-out of marketing and data sharing, are fundamental to respecting user autonomy.
Security Measures Encryption technologies, such as SSL/TLS, are standard to protect sensitive data during transmission, aligning with PCI DSS (Payment Card Industry Data Security Standard) for payment processing.
Data Retention & Deletion Clear policies on how long data is retained and procedures for data deletion reinforce compliance, reduce liabilities, and enhance user trust.
Regulatory Compliance & Audits Regular audits by independent bodies ensure adherence to privacy laws, fostering transparency and safeguarding against breaches.

Responsible Gaming and its Intersection with Privacy

Beyond data security, responsible gaming practices have become integral to the industry’s ethical framework. This involves implementing tools like self-exclusion options, deposit limits, and real-time alerts—features that rely heavily on the collection and processing of personal data.

„As platforms gather data related to player activity, they can better identify problematic behaviors and intervene proactively, striking a balance between privacy protection and effective responsible gaming strategies.”

Notably, many licensed operators publish their privacy policies explicitly outlining how user data is used for responsible gaming initiatives, emphasizing transparency and respect for user rights.

Data-Driven Personalization versus Privacy Concerns

One of the industry’s innovations involves employing data analytics to offer personalized game recommendations, targeted promotions, and tailored experiences. While enhancing engagement and retention, such approaches raise privacy considerations.

Operationalizing data-driven personalization necessitates sophisticated privacy safeguards, including anonymization techniques and strict access controls, ensuring players’ rights are preserved without compromising platform functionality.
